JavaScript实现MD5 加密的6中方式

关于MD5: MD5.js是通过前台js加密的方式对用户信息,密码等私密信息进行加密处理的工具,也可称为插件。 在本案例中 可以看到MD5共有6种加密方法: 1, hex_md5(value) 2, b64_md5(value) 3, str_md5(value) 4, hex_hmac_md5(k...

js的常见的三种密码加密方式-MD5加密、Base64加密和解密和sha1加密详解总结

js的常见的三种密码加密方式-MD5加密、Base64加密和解密和sha1加密详解总结

写在前面写前端的时候,很多的时候是避免不了注册这一关的,但是一般的注册是没有任何的难度的,无非就是一些简单的获取用户输入的数据,然后进行简单的校验以后调用接口,将数据发送到后端,完成一个简单的注册的流程,那么一般来说,密码是不做加密的。但是也有一些数据库里面存放的是加密后的密码,这样有一个比较安全的...

JavaScript入门与实战

52 课时 |
19699 人已学 |
免费

JavaScript 自学手册文档教程

65 课时 |
3411 人已学 |
免费
开发者课程背景图
【Node.js实战】一文带你开发博客项目之安全(sql注入、xss攻击、md5加密算法)

【Node.js实战】一文带你开发博客项目之安全(sql注入、xss攻击、md5加密算法)

一、前言前面,我们使用原生 nodejs 已经大体完成了 myblog 的项目,下面我们来学习一下如何为我们项目的安全保驾护航…sql注入:窃取数据库内容XSS攻击:窃取前端的 cookie 内容密码加密:保障用户信息安全(重要!)我们只关注通过 web server (...

Node.js:MD5加密字符串

方式一:cryptoconst crypto = require('crypto'); const hash = crypto.createHash('md5'); // 可任意多次调用update(): hash.update('Hello '); hash.update('world!'); c...

解决php和crypto.js使用md5加密结果不一致问题

解决php和crypto.js使用md5加密结果不一致问题

前言在做 前后端验签时,使用到了md5加密,发现前后端加密结果不统一,导致验签失败。这里总结一下问题原因以及解决方法,以供参考。前端使用到了CryptoJS前端加密库进行加密。问题复现为了测试方便,字段remark中使用了很多特殊字符。前端代码 encryMd5() { let data ...

Node.js:MD5加密字符串

方式一:cryptoconst crypto = require('crypto'); const hash = crypto.createHash('md5'); // 可任意多次调用update(): hash.update('Hello '); hash.update('world!'); c...

JavaScript 实现的base64加密、md5加密、sha1加密及AES加密

1. Base64加密 1). js-base64 2). 安装 npm install --save js-base64 3). 使用 <!-- npm install --save js-base64 --> <script type="text/javascript" src...

js怎么使用md5加密

js怎么使用md5加密

javascript实现md5加密

<script language=JavaScript type=text/javascript> /* * A JavaScript implementation of the RSA Data Security, Inc. MD5 Message * Digest Algorithm...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

开发与运维
开发与运维
集结各类场景实战经验,助你开发运维畅行无忧
6419+人已加入
加入
相关电子书
更多
现代Javascript高级教程
JS零基础入门教程(上册)
Javascript异步编程
立即下载 立即下载 立即下载